Overview

Postcode NW10 6LP is located in a major urban area, within the North Acton ward of Ealing in the London region, and forms part of the North Acton area. It has high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 120.9 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. The average income per household in North Acton is £60,606 per year. The nearest station is North Acton located about 0.4 miles away. There are 7 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There are 2 parks nearby, closest small park is Cerebos Gardens.
